In my personal experience these girls are very very hard to find
little ponies. I don't believe we've ever had doubles of any of them, and
Nurse Sweetheart was one of the last UK ponies we got to complete our set.
However it's true to say that a lot of the ponies from 1994, the final year
of My Little Pony in the UK became very hard to find.
When the Nurse Ponies first were unveiled on the online stage, there was a big kafuffle over their names. However, their real identities are as given on this page - Tenderheart, Loveheart and Sweetheart. These names appear on the cards for the nurse ponies and on the box for the Bed and Crib Set, as well as in Hasbro's list :) Each Nurse had a heat sensitive heart which under warm water was meant to fade away to reveal a teddy bear's face. Each had an injured bear as a symbol, and Nurse Sweetheart was based on the Seven Character Pony Sweetheart, presumably chosen because of that pony's sweet nature. Please note that the hat shown on Loveheart is correct to these ponies and each of them would have had one when new, however the red bandana over Tenderheart's hair is my own addition and has nothing to do with the ponies themselves ;) The Nurse Pony hats are some of the hardest to find pony accessories in the UK, and fit onto the pony's head via two little pegs. These slot into small holes either side of the pony's mane. |
